Overview:

The Michigan Health Council is a dynamic nonprofit that focuses on making great products and delivering services that support Michigan’s health care employers, educators, and professionals. One of these products is ACEMAPP, an internet-based clinical education management solution. This tool provides an online platform in which health providers, students, and their academic coordinators can arrange clinical rotation placements, onboard students, and manage clinical requirements.
